    Oasis Academy Long Cross is a very special and exciting place to be. We are a two-form entry school, with a large Early Years Foundation Stage and a 35 place specialist resource base. In addition, we have our health colleagues and a Children's Centre onsite. Long Cross is a successful, caring, and ambitious academy where children and staff flourish. We have a highly skilled and passionate staff team who are dedicated to providing the highest quality of education and care for every child. We are fully committed to providing exceptional inclusive education at the heart of our community.
